The Cardinals will never know how differently Saturday’s game may have played out had either Harrison Bader or Tyler O'Neill been able to complete what would have been web gem plays in the eighth inning of the club’s 5-2 loss to the Reds. Both players had near misses on diving catches, and Bader nearly recovered from his to throw out a runner at third with a throw that cued up memories of Rick Ankiel.

Reds Beat Cardinals 5-2: Adam Wainwright Strikes Out Four, Allows Two Runs, & Drives In One Run Over Six Innings; Kolten Wong Hits A Solo Home Run; John Brebbia Pitched On Hitless/Scoreless Inning
Individual Highlights:
Matt Carpenter started at third base and batted leadoff. 2-for-4 with one triple and one walk.
Paul Goldschmidt started at first base and batted second. 2-for-5 with two strikeouts.
Marcell Ozuna started in left field and batted fourth. 1-for-4 with one double and grounded into one double play.
Dexter Fowler started in right field and batted sixth. 1-for-3 with one double, one run, and two strikeouts.
Kolten Wong started at second base and batted seventh. 1-for-2 with one home run, one RBI, one run, two hit by pitches, and one stolen base.
Harrison Bader started in centerfield and batted eighth. 0-for-2 with two walks (one intentional) and one strikeout.
Adam Wainwright started and pitched six innings. He allowed three hits, two earned runs, two home runs, two walks, hit one batter, and struck four out for the losing decision (1-1). 1-for-3 with one two-out RBI and two strikeouts. (p-s:91-55)(g/f:9-1)
John Brebbia entered in the seventh and pitched one inning. He allowed no hits or runs. (p-s:4-4)(g/f:0-3)
Rough Outing:
Paul DeJong started at shortstop and batted third. 0-for-5 with one strikeout.
Jose Martinez entered late in the game in right field and batted sixth. 0-fro-1 with one ground into double play.
Tyler O'Neill entered late in the game in right field and batted ninth. 0-for-1 with one strikeout.
Tyler Webb entered in the eighth and pitched to two batters. He allowed one hit, two earned runs, and one walk. (p-s:7-3)
Mike Mayers entered in the eighth and pitched one inning. He allowed two hits, one earned run, and struck one out. (p-s:19-13)(ir-s:2-2)
